Bluboo Xtouch fingerprint scanner compared with iPhone 6 and OP2


Bluboo pit the Bluboo Xtouch against the iPhone 6 and OnePlus 2 in fingerprint unlock speed and accuracy test.

We’ve heard a lot about the Bluboo Xtouch, and if we hadn’t just learned our test sample is on the way we would begin to wonder if this was just vapourware. The Xtouch is Bluboo’s top of the range device and will see the company in to the new year.

At $179.99 the phone features some impressive hardware specs including a 5-inch FHD JDI display, 13 mega-pixel Sony IMX214, OIS (according to the latest email blast from the company), 3GB RAM, 13 mega-pixel F2.0 main camera and 8 mega-pixel front camera. It’s all top notch stuff, finished off nicely with a large 3080mAh battery and front fingerprint scanner.

Gizchina News of the week


The fingerprint scanner on the Bluboo Xtouch is similar in design to the unit found on the OnePlus 2, and to show how fast and accurate it is the Bluboo team recorded the above video. In the video we get to see the Xtouch compete with the iPhone 6 and OnePlus 2 in a speed and accuracy showdown. While each phone offers fast 360 degree fingerprint recognition the Xtouch does seems to be a fraction faster than the iPhone, and notably quicker than the OP2.
